当前位置:Gxlcms > PHP教程 > php页面编码与mysql数据库编码区别

php页面编码与mysql数据库编码区别

时间:2021-07-01 10:21:17 帮助过:25人阅读

3、php或html文件本身的编码: 用editplus打开php文件或html文件,另存时,选择的编码,如果数据库和页面编码是gbk,则这儿的编码选择ansi;如果数据库和页面编码是utf-8,则这儿也选择utf-8。

4、javascript或flash中传递的数据是utf-8编码: 注意,javascript或flash中传递的数据是utf-8编码,如果数据库和页面编码是gbk,要进行转码,然后写入数据库。 iconv('utf-8', 'gbk', $content); 5、在php程序中,可以加上一行,来指定php源程序的编码:

  1. header('content-type: text/html; charset=gbk');

php页面编码 1.在文件头中设置编码

  1. @header('content-type: text/html;charset=utf-8');
  2. ?>

2.header与meta的区别 用@header('content-type: text/html; charset=gbk');与的区别 二者都是告诉浏览器用什么编码显示网页,要说有什么不同,header是发送原始 http 标头,不在网页中留下什么,而meta是写在网页中。 其一,如果网页中没有meta,那么发送 http 标头就起作用了。 其二,用header()函数发送原始 http 标头,可以包含更多内容,设置编码只是其中之一。 其三,有些时候不要网页显示什么内容,但要通知浏览器用什么编码来进行后续动作。

人气教程排行